Jahorina is part of the mountain setting of Sarajevo’s 1984 Winter Olympics. A stay on the mountain centres on skiing; Sarajevo makes a separate stop before or after the resort visit.

Bjelašnica rises southwest of Sarajevo, with Babin Do as its main access base. Nearby Igman has separate facilities, so check which sector an operating report describes before planning the day.

Ravna Planina is near Pale, east of Sarajevo. The centre also offers activities outside winter; a gondola operating in summer does not mean ski pistes are open.

Babanovac is the ski base on Vlašić, in the mountains above Travnik. The approach road is part of the mountain outing and deserves a separate conditions check during snowfall.

A data service supplying NOAA, ECMWF and ECCC forecasts. Available model names and grids are shown with each forecast.
Direct GFS, AIGFS, IFS, AIFS and GEM/GDPS data from the Xionia cache when a complete recent cycle is available. Supported grids are GFS 0.25° / 0.5°, AIGFS 0.25°, IFS 0.25°, AIFS 0.25° and GEM 0.15°.
Each available family contributes once per variable. Direct forecasts select the freshest available GFS grid and use equal family weights as the baseline. Local weights apply only where enabled after validation. The comparison shows actual percentages and model cycles.
A dash means unavailable data. Wind and gust may use different models. AIGFS temperature is excluded when it cannot be compared on the same elevation basis. Six-hour precipitation is water equivalent, not snow depth.
A “Today” label with hours in parentheses covers only the stated time window; subsequent days require full local coverage. Days 8–14 are a less certain outlook. Agreement between models is not a probability from a true ensemble.
